The problem is many manufactures are actually selling Lion chemistry pouch cells as LiPos. These have 3.6v average voltage per cell vs 3.85v. True Lipos are Lithium Cobalt Oxide chemistry and can deliver 50% of their energy to 3.85v midpoint vs 3.6v for Lion. You can do a CC CV discharge test to see what the midpoint voltage is for half the rated mAh. 3.85v for true lipo and 3.6-3.7v for Lion pouches. Lion pouch and LCO LiPos can have the same IR, but LCO will still perform better because it holds a higher voltage under load (about 7%). Manufactures do this because the cobalt additive is expensive, and cobalt free Lion can tolerate a lower over-discharge to 2.5v before puffing vs 3.0v for LCO.

I had the same issue with some lectron pro batteries. I think the discharge is too low, your ESC makes the voltage drop so much that the ESC thinks it’s at LVC. Also even if you have great batteries that hit LVC normally, you can turn off your rc and turn it back on and it’ll act fine… for a second before it realizes the battery is dead… so they could just be dead and turning it off and on just resets the LVC status.
